Denver vs Arizona

Three teams competed for the Mile High Hookup Cup in Denver Colorado on Saturday June 19:  Arizona/Sacramento, Denver, and the Mid East team comprised of players from Minnesota, Milwaukee, Baltimore-Washington, and Atlanta.

Denver vs Arizona

In the first game of the day, the home town team Denver took on Arizona/Sacramento.  With a convincing 3 goals to nil halftime lead it looked like Denver was going to take this win.  Arizona was having non of that and came back for a narrow 2 point victory

Denver 3.1.19
Arizona 3.3.21

Sacramento Footy at the California State Fair

08/30/2009 11:00 US/Pacific
Contact: 
info@sacfooty.com

The Sacramento Footy Club is going to have an Australian Rules Football game at the California State Fair on Sunday, August 30 at 11am.

The following week there will be an exhibit in the Extreme Zone with and handball competition and we will be raffelling  off a genuine yellow Sherrin Australian Rules Football.

The Sacramento Australian Football Club began in March 2009.  While there is no full men's or women's team, in 2010 we are running a co-ed rec-footy league.

We are also aiming to take a women's team to the 2010 USAFL National Tournament in October.

We are looking for interested players from Sacramento and the greater San Francisco Bay area.  No experience necessary!
